How did asphalt become dominant in pavement technology? This analysis argues that the victory of asphalt, as of many other technologies that compete with alternatives, is not so much the result of substitution at the level of the artifact or of the technology, but rather is the result of competition at the level of (technical) properties and (user) functions. The case of pavement technology shows that that technology becomes dominant which appears to be able to integrate as many functions as possible, and notably those originally provided by rival technologies, into its own system. This analysis concludes that in the history of technology the artifact does not always seem to be the most fruitful unit of analysis. Seen from the perspective of the user, artifacts are carriers of function sets. From the perspective of the designer or producer, the technology or artifact that contains the set of properties which best enables the preferred function set has a better chance of becoming dominant.  相似文献

The abrupt reversal of culturally ascribed primacy in the science–technology relationship—namely, from the primacy of science relative to technology prior to circa 1980, to the primacy of technology relative to science since about that date—is proposed as a demarcator of postmodernity from modernity: modernity is when ‘science’ could, and often did, denote technology too; postmodernity is when science is subsumed under technology. In support of that demarcation criterion, I evidence the breadth and strength of modernity’s presupposition of the primacy of science to and for technology by showing its preposterous hold upon social theorists—Marx, Veblen, Dewey—whose principles logically required the reverse, viz. the primacy of practice; upon 19th and 20th century engineers and industrialists, social actors whose practical interests likewise required the reverse; and upon the principal theorizers in the 1970s of the role of science in late 20th century technology and society. The reversal in primacy between science and technology ca 1980 came too unexpectedly, too quickly, and, above all, too unreflectively to have resulted from the weight of evidence or the force of logic. Rather, it was a concomitant of the onset of postmodernity. Oddly, historians of technology have remained almost wholly unacknowledging of postmodernity’s epochal elevation of the cultural standing of the subject of their studies, and, specifically, have ignored technology’s elevation relative to science. This I attribute to the ideological character of that discipline, and, specifically, to its strategy of ignoration of science.  相似文献

A very accurate archaeological dating of a Roman site in NE Spain (El Vila-sec) was made based on the typology of pottery artifacts. Three different phases were identified with activity ranging from the mid-1st century BC to the early-3rd century AD. Analyses of bricks from kilns at El Vila-sec produced data on their stored archaeomagnetic vector. These data were compared with the secular variation curve for the Iberian Peninsula and the SCHA.DIF.3K regional archaeomagnetic model. Both, the reference curve and the model, produced probability distributions for the final period of use for two kilns from the second archaeological phase that were not used during the third phase. At a 95% confidence level, both time distributions cover a wide chronological range including the presumed archaeological age. Both the Iberian secular variation curve and the SCHA.DIF.3K regional model proved to be suitable models for dating the site, although on their own they do not produce a single unambiguous solution. This archaeomagnetic approach could also be applied to neighbouring archaeological sites that have an imprecise archaeological age.  相似文献

Mobile Patayan foragers of the interior desert of southwestern Arizona were makers of Lower Colorado Buff Ware ceramics. These containers were sometimes traded to Hohokam irrigation agriculturalists at the western margin of the Hohokam territory. By A.D. 1100, the distribution of Patayan Buff Wares shifted to the east, penetrating the Hohokam heartland. Some theorists have suggested the ceramic distribution implies a migration of Patayan people, who joined agricultural communities in the Hohokam core area. One way to assess this idea is to identify the production of Patayan material culture within the Hohokam territory. We test for the local manufacture of Lower Colorado Buff Ware at the Hohokam village of Las Colinas, where Patayan pottery was found in abundance, and a Patayan enclave has been inferred. Using petrographic analysis and SEM-EDS assays of the phyllite temper fragments in the Patayan wares, we conclude that the Patayan pottery was made elsewhere and was not fabricated with local materials at Las Colinas.  相似文献

This article analyses the relationship between the weight and cutting edge of lithic artefacts from the main Lower Palaeolithic sites on the northern plateau (Meseta) of the Iberian Peninsula. The weight and cutting edge of a tool determine its cutting ability and the amount of force it is capable of, making them extremely important aspects of study to further our understanding of the potential capacity for human intervention in the environment. However, the analysis of these features has not received much attention in the ongoing debate on the Palaeolithic era in Europe. This study argues that the quantitative and qualitative technological analysis of these two aspects is of fundamental importance in determining the potential of lithic assemblages.  相似文献

The comb pottery found at Tytkesken-2 horizons 7, 6, 4A, and 4 reveals traces of animal hair. Hair was used as armature at the shaping stage: it was wound around the body of the vessel to prevent cracking during baking and drying (pastes were prepared without the use of hair). As the Tytkesken-2 ceramics demonstrate, using hair as armature was a local tradition, practiced in some measure from the Early to the Final Neolithic period.  相似文献

Detecting and diagnosing the causes of change through time in archaeological assemblages is a core enterprise of archaeology. Evolutionary approaches to this problem typically cast the causes of culture change as being either stochastic in origin, or arising from selection. Stochastic sources of change include random innovations, copying errors, drift and founder effects among dispersing groups. Selection is driven by differences in payoffs between cultural variants. Most efforts to identify these evolutionary forces in the archaeological record have relied on assessing how well the predictions from a neutral-stochastic model of cultural transmission fit a data set. Selection is inferred when the neutral-stochastic model fits poorly. A problem with this approach is that it does not test directly for the presence selection. Moreover, it does not account for the fact that both neutral-stochastic and selective forces can act at the same time on the same cultural variants. A different approach based on the Price Equation allows for the simultaneous measurement of selective and stochastic forces. This paper extends use of the Price Equation to the analysis of selective and stochastic forces operating on multiple artifact types within an assemblage. Ceramic data presented by Steele et al. (2010, Vol. 37(6): 1348–1358) from the Late Bronze Age Hittite site of Bo?azköy-Hattusa, Turkey, provide an opportunity to evaluate the efficacy of this model. The results suggest that selection is a dominant process driving the frequency evolution of different bowl rim types within the assemblage and that stochastic forces played little or no role. It is also clear, however, that we should be attentive to combinations of direct and indirect selective effects within assemblages consisting of multiple artifact types.  相似文献

Examination of a selection of shell and bone from archaeological assemblages excavated at Niah Cave and Gua Sireh, both of which are located in Sarawak, Borneo, has revealed the deliberate application of coloured material to one or more surfaces. Small fragments of the surface colourant were analysed using a variety of techniques, including microscopy, energy dispersive microwave analysis and infra-red spectrophotometry. These procedures established that, although red in colour, the applied coating in each instance was not red iron oxide. It is suggested that, based on the chemical components present, this coating was a tree resin or a similar organic substance. The paper further reports the presence of enhanced chloride values in the colourant recovered from the ancient human cranial fragment tested. It is suggested that elevated concentrations of this trace element may indicate that the site, the human remains or ingredients within the colourant were once in close proximity to the sea.  相似文献

Recent work has demonstrated that technological traditions can be considered as systems of information transmission that operate on the principle of ‘descent with modification’. In this paper we present an ethno-historical case-study of northeast Californian hunter–fisher–gatherers. Our goal is to understand the factors generating long-term diversity in local material culture, and we begin by investigating the extent to which branching and reticulation explain variation in four distinct technological traditions – basketry, cradles, ceremonial dress and earth-lodges. We then examine whether these four traditions have been transmitted in tandem, or are characterized by entirely different descent histories. The results for this particular case-study suggest that the first three traditions have been closely associated during branching descent, while the earth-lodges appear to have entirely distinct transmission histories. The general analytical framework presented in this paper is readily exportable to other world regions, where local case-studies may generate contrasting insights into historically-contingent patterns of cultural inheritance. Further studies examining potential co-transmission of technological traditions are strongly encouraged as a welcome addition to the cultural transmission literature.  相似文献

Digital Imaging Analysis has been proposed as an efficient alternative to traditional petrography for some applications. This paper tests that proposition in the measurement of temper size and abundance in four pottery thin sections from the Pevey Site, Mississippi. The findings of both studies are presented here and the relative merits of the two techniques are evaluated in terms of accuracy, precision, cost, and time.  相似文献
